- DaimlerChrysler Purchasing Coordination HK Ltd.

DaimlerChrysler Purchasing Coordination HK Ltd., established in Hong Kong in 1992, is a 100% subsidiary of the German industrial group, DaimlerChrysler AG.
Mainly responsible for various purchasing activities for the group and for other German industrial customers.
Items purchased range from • gifts and premiums
• metal parts and accessories for automobiles
• toys
• sporting goods
• electronic components
• hand tools
The DaimlerChrysler group is unique in the automotive industry - its product portfolio ranges from small cars to sports cars and luxury sedans; and from versatile vans to heavy duty trucks and comfortable coaches. Passenger car brands include Maybach, Mercedes-Benz, Chrysler, Jeep? Dodge and smart. Commercial vehicle brands include Mercedes-Benz, Freightliner, Sterling, Western Star and Setra.

Industry: Automotive
2003 Revenue: EUR 136.4 billion (USD 171.9 billion)
No. of employees: 362,100
Headquarters: Germany
